Growing Nursing Opportunities in Orwigsburg, PA: A Lucrative Market Awaits Amidst Scenic Charm and Community Focus

Orwigsburg cityscape

Here in Orwigsburg, Pennsylvania, we are nestled amidst the rolling hills of Schuylkill County, where the quaint charm of small-town life meets a burgeoning healthcare landscape. Our local nursing job market is steadily growing, driven by a mix of small community practices and larger healthcare institutions. The average salary range for nurses in Orwigsburg fluctuates between $28 to $34 per hour, translating to an annual salary of approximately $58,000 to $70,000. In contrast, statewide averages hover between $31 and $37 per hour, while national figures sit at roughly $38 per hour, illustrating that we hold our own within the broader context of Pennsylvania's and the nation's nursing workforce. With the picturesque streets lined with local eateries, parks, and historic sites like the Orwigsburg Heritage Museum, it's a beautiful place for both seasoned health practitioners and aspiring travel nurses looking to explore our vibrant community while making a difference.

I wanted a place where I could make a real difference. Orwigsburg gave me that.

Analyzing the dynamics of the nursing job market here, it’s clear that we’re anticipating a surge in demand for nurses over the next five years, with estimates suggesting a need for about 150 new nursing positions annually to accommodate our growing population. Currently, approximately 600 nurses are employed in our city, reflecting a healthy supply in comparison to the expected rising demand. On the travel nursing front, we see a moderate demand, particularly in the summer months when our local healthcare facilities attract temporary staff for seasonal surges in patient volume. Additionally, the per diem nursing market is on the rise due to the flexibility it offers, with estimates suggesting around 100 per diem positions available across various healthcare settings in our town. Orwigsburg is surrounded by larger cities like Pottsville and Reading, both of which offer unique job opportunities that differ in salary ranges—Reading generally has slightly higher wages due to its more extensive healthcare infrastructure. However, Orwigsburg maintains a cozy community feel that many healthcare professionals find appealing, balancing work-life with a supportive atmosphere.

Our healthcare infrastructure in Orwigsburg is robust, featuring facilities such as the Schuylkill Health Medical Center and a host of outpatient clinics that cater to various specialties. With ongoing investments in healthcare technologies and initiatives aimed at expanding services, including mental health and holistic care, we are indeed on a progressive trajectory. As the population of Orwigsburg grows, recently recorded at around 3,000 residents and projected to steadily incline, the demand for specialized nursing care will continue to expand, reinforcing our city’s need for dedicated professionals. Community initiatives like local health fairs and wellness programs ensure that public health remains a priority, shaping the nursing roles in our tight-knit community. Do I need to be licensed in Pennsylvania to work in Orwigsburg?
Yes, Pennsylvania has not adopted the eNLC compact agreement, so you will need to hold a Pennsylvania nursing license.
